What is Chesswood Group ROE %?

ROE % is calculated as Net Income divided by its average Total Stockholders Equity over a certain period of time. Chesswood Group's annualized net income for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was $-98.3 Mil. Chesswood Group's average Total Stockholders Equity over the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was $142.6 Mil. Therefore, Chesswood Group's annualized ROE %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was -68.91%.

Chesswood Group ROE % Calculation

Chesswood Group's annualized ROE % for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

ROE %=Net Income (A: Dec. 2023 )/( (Total Stockholders Equity (A: Dec. 2022 )+Total Stockholders Equity (A: Dec. 2023 ))/ count )
=-22.141/( (155.82+129.87)/ 2 )
=-22.141/142.845
=-15.50 %

Chesswood Group's annualized ROE %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

ROE %=Net Income (Q: Dec. 2023 )/( (Total Stockholders Equity (Q: Sep. 2023 )+Total Stockholders Equity (Q: Dec. 2023 ))/ count )
=-98.272/( (155.343+129.87)/ 2 )
=-98.272/142.6065
=-68.91 %

Chesswood Group  (OTCPK:CHWWF) ROE % Explanation

ROE % measures the rate of return on the ownership interest (shareholder's equity) of the common stock owners. It meas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from every unit of shareholders' equity (also known as net assets or assets minus liabilities). ROE % shows how well a company uses investment funds to generate earnings growth. ROE %s between 15% and 20% are considered desirable.

The factors that affect a company's ROE % can be illustrated with the three-step DuPont Analysis:

ROE %(Q: Dec. 2023 )
=Net Income/Total Stockholders Equity
=-98.272/142.6065
=(Net Income / Revenue )*(Revenue / Total Assets)*(Total Assets / Total Stockholders Equity)
=(-98.272 / 130.548)*(130.548 / 1704.532)*(1704.532 / 142.6065)
=Net Margin %*Asset Turnover*Equity Multiplier
=-75.28 %*0.0766*11.9527
=ROA %*Equity Multiplier
=-5.77 %*11.9527
=-68.91 %

With this breakdown, it is clear that if a company grows its Net Profit Margin, its Asset Turnover, or its Leverage, it can grow its ROE %.

Be Aware

Net Income is used.

Because a company can increase its ROE % by having more financial leverage, it is important to watch the equity multiplier when investing in high ROE % companies. Like ROA %, ROE % is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in company's ear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ective.

Asset light businesses require very few assets to generate very high earnings. Their ROE %s can be extremely high.

Chesswood Group Ltd is a holding company whose subsidiaries engage in the business of specialty finance (including equipment finance throughout North America, and vehicle finance in Canada), as well as the origination and management of private credit alternatives for North American investors. The company's operations consist of U.S. Equipment Financing Segment, Canadian Equipment Financing Segment, Canadian Auto Financing Segment, and Asset Management Segment. The US Equipment Financing business, which is the key revenue driver, is located in the US and is involved in small-ticket equipment leasing and lending to small and medium-sized businesses.
